I've only recently began learning about animal totems. And looking at my life dogs have always been important to me though I've never owned one.

When I was younger I used to be terrified of a dogs, but I never hated them. I slowly started overcoming this on my own and formed a very strong love of dogs. It was when I started overcoming my fear of dogs that I had some shapeshifting experiences (not physical of course, but me taking on the mindset of a dog) that lead me to believe that I was otherkin because it was the first thing I came across. I was introduced to the idea of animal totems through this community but I didn't think much of it then. I started looking to the otherkin (particularly the therian) community to help explain why I had these shifts. But within this last year or so, I started questioning this. Therians generally believe that their soul or part of their soul is that of an animal. I don't really feel like that anymore. I used to but after taking a good look at myself over time and realized don't really feel that it's true anymore, though I'm not ruling it out just yet.

Through some essays people in the otherkin community wrote, I learned about shapeshifting to a totem animal. I started feeling like dog was my totem animal instead. So I've been looking up information on totem animals. I'm still very new to the idea and need to learn a whole lot though.

I generally feel a connection (albeit not a very strong one) to most animals. I love being around my cat but I don't feel as strong of a connection with cats as I do with dogs (or rather canines in general). When I was over my cousins house in Texas, him and his wife have two dogs. They said that Teddy (their Pekinese mix) doesn't really do well with other people, but he loved me. He was very calm with me and just liked sitting in my lap.

Does it sound like dog could be my totem/one of my totems?
